Bachelor of Professional Studies in Aging Services


Bachelors in Aging Services
Online Program

Geneva College’s Bachelor of Professional Studies in Aging Services prepares graduates for a diverse career in elder services. Graduates will excel at providing for the well-being and safety of individuals who need support while living in residential care and community-based settings. Topics of study include non-medical direct care services and support, program planning and evaluation, and aging services law and administration.

At a glance:

  • 36 major credits + 18 core credits*+ 66 elective credits* = 120 credit B.P.S. in Aging Services  completed in as few as 16 months
    • *Up to 84 eligible transfer credits may be accepted to meet core and elective requirements (check out Highlights to learn more). You can also fulfill elective credits by pairing your Aging Services major with  an 18-credit minor to further enhance your marketability to a prospective employer!
  • Our academic advisor will work with you to develop a custom degree plan that considers your transfer credit, life commitments, and financial aid eligibility 
  • Set the pace that's right for you by choosing to take one or two classes per eight-week term
  • Avoid commuting to campus for an evening or weekend class and instead  complete all your coursework in the comfort of your own home
  • We strive to keep costs low by offering you  competitive tuition pricing, affordable textbooks, and free access to the latest Microsoft Office applications

Highlights of Geneva's Online Aging Services Program:

  • The knowledge and experience you've already gained at other institutions matter. We accept up to 84 eligible* transfer credits toward your bachelor's degree! Don't have 84 transfer credits? Don't worry! We have an extensive offering of core and elective credits to get you to 120 credits.
  • At Geneva, the Christian faith is applied to all areas of the aging services field. As each person is made in the image of God, we value every individual at all stages of life, and we recognize how  aging services professionals can equip those at later life for continued service to God and society through the improvement of health and quality of living.
  • Courses are taught by  faculty throughout the U.S. with extensive academic and professional experience in the field, giving students firsthand understanding of changes, advancements, and new trends as they develop.
*Ordinarily only credits earned at institutions accredited by the Middle States Commission on Higher Education (MSCHE), New England Commission of Higher Education (NECHE), Higher Learning Commission (HLC), Northwest Commission on Colleges and Universities (NWCCU), Southern Association of Colleges and Schools Commission on Colleges (SACSCOC), Western Association of Schools and Colleges, Accrediting Commission for Community and Junior Colleges (ACCJC). In the case of international transfers, nationally approved institutions will be accepted as transfer credit.

Benefits of Geneva's Online Aging Services Program:

  • You'll learn a variety of skills, including systems and case management, professional ethics, and policies and programs for aging populations. These skills  prepare you to serve members of the often-neglected aging population with a heart of mercy and love.
  • Highly qualified aging services professionals are in high demand. Social and community service management is classified as a high priority occupation in Pennsylvania, with a projected growth of 11.5% by 2022. And across the country, demand will remain strong for professionals as the aging population continues to grow.
  • Earning your Aging Services degree opens the door to  new career opportunities like these and more:
    • Assisted Living/Personal Care Manager
    • Home Health Team Manager
    • Housing Manager for a senior residential community
    • Adult Day Center Director
    • Aging Protective Services Worker
    • Aging Case Manager
  • The skills and principles you'll learn through Geneva's BPS in Aging Services program prepare you to not only engage the professional world now, but also to do restorative work with  eternal impact.
